網(wǎng)絡(luò)技術(shù)開(kāi)發(fā)是當(dāng)今數(shù)字時(shí)代的基礎(chǔ)與核心,它構(gòu)建了信息交流、商業(yè)運(yùn)營(yíng)和娛樂(lè)生活的骨干框架。本文將圍繞基本網(wǎng)絡(luò)開(kāi)發(fā)應(yīng)用技術(shù)展開(kāi),介紹其核心組成部分與技術(shù)要點(diǎn)。
網(wǎng)絡(luò)開(kāi)發(fā)始于對(duì)基礎(chǔ)網(wǎng)絡(luò)協(xié)議的理解與應(yīng)用。其中,TCP/IP協(xié)議族是互聯(lián)網(wǎng)通信的基石。HTTP/HTTPS協(xié)議作為應(yīng)用層協(xié)議,負(fù)責(zé)Web瀏覽器與服務(wù)器之間的數(shù)據(jù)傳輸,定義了請(qǐng)求與響應(yīng)的格式。理解這些協(xié)議的工作原理,是進(jìn)行有效網(wǎng)絡(luò)開(kāi)發(fā)的前提。
前端技術(shù)負(fù)責(zé)呈現(xiàn)用戶界面與交互。核心三要素包括:
1. HTML:超文本標(biāo)記語(yǔ)言,用于構(gòu)建網(wǎng)頁(yè)的結(jié)構(gòu)與內(nèi)容。
2. CSS:層疊樣式表,用于控制網(wǎng)頁(yè)的布局、顏色、字體等視覺(jué)表現(xiàn)。
3. JavaScript:腳本語(yǔ)言,為網(wǎng)頁(yè)添加動(dòng)態(tài)功能與交互行為。
現(xiàn)代前端開(kāi)發(fā)還廣泛使用如React、Vue.js、Angular等框架或庫(kù),它們提供了組件化、狀態(tài)管理等高效開(kāi)發(fā)模式,提升了開(kāi)發(fā)體驗(yàn)與應(yīng)用性能。
后端技術(shù)處理業(yè)務(wù)邏輯、數(shù)據(jù)存取與服務(wù)器端運(yùn)算。關(guān)鍵技術(shù)點(diǎn)包括:
1. 服務(wù)器端語(yǔ)言:如Java、Python、PHP、Node.js(JavaScript)、C#、Go等,用于編寫(xiě)服務(wù)器應(yīng)用程序。
2. Web框架:如Spring Boot(Java)、Django/Flask(Python)、Express(Node.js)、Laravel(PHP)等,它們封裝了通用功能,加速開(kāi)發(fā)進(jìn)程。
3. 數(shù)據(jù)庫(kù):用于持久化存儲(chǔ)數(shù)據(jù)。主要分為關(guān)系型數(shù)據(jù)庫(kù)(如MySQL、PostgreSQL)和非關(guān)系型數(shù)據(jù)庫(kù)(如MongoDB、Redis)。
后端開(kāi)發(fā)的核心任務(wù)是創(chuàng)建穩(wěn)定、安全、可擴(kuò)展的API(應(yīng)用程序編程接口),供前端或其他服務(wù)調(diào)用。
開(kāi)發(fā)完成的應(yīng)用程序需要部署到服務(wù)器環(huán)境才能對(duì)外服務(wù)。
###
基本網(wǎng)絡(luò)開(kāi)發(fā)應(yīng)用技術(shù)是一個(gè)融合了前端展示、后端邏輯、網(wǎng)絡(luò)通信與系統(tǒng)運(yùn)維的綜合性領(lǐng)域。掌握從客戶端到服務(wù)器端,再到數(shù)據(jù)存儲(chǔ)與安全傳輸?shù)娜溌芳夹g(shù),是成為一名合格網(wǎng)絡(luò)開(kāi)發(fā)者的關(guān)鍵。隨著云計(jì)算、微服務(wù)、人工智能等技術(shù)的發(fā)展,網(wǎng)絡(luò)開(kāi)發(fā)技術(shù)也在不斷演進(jìn),持續(xù)學(xué)習(xí)與實(shí)踐是跟上時(shí)代步伐的不二法門(mén)。
如若轉(zhuǎn)載,請(qǐng)注明出處:http://www.jxqjcc.com.cn/product/59.html
更新時(shí)間:2026-06-18 20:10:45
PRODUCT